  2. Hey mate fig tree bridge over the years has died off IMO . U still get flathead bream whiting but are all small . I doubt there will be Jews as it's quiet shallow, try Greenwich wharf or under glades bridge there's big holes out the front of each of them, my wife caught a 9kg Jew off Greenwich wharf , I'm still yet to catch one -spewin !!! Hahahaha I use to walk onto the little sand island that comes up at low tide and flick lures and use prawns too and good results again was a while back though . If your in a boat go further up (head towards woolwich high school ) and drift on the wrong side of the channel markers I caught countless flattys here from the smaller 25cm throw backs to as big as 60cm . Hope that helps .... Oh or try Clark's point as it sounds like your local to area
